Why Does Hair Turn Grey?

Hair gets its natural colour from melanin, a pigment produced by cells called melanocytes inside each hair follicle.

As we age, these pigment-producing cells gradually become less active and eventually stop producing enough melanin. As a result, new hair grows in grey, silver, or white.

For most people, this is a completely natural part of ageing.

What Causes Grey Hair?

Several factors influence when grey hair appears.

Genetics

Your family history plays the biggest role.

If your parents developed grey hair early, you're more likely to experience early greying as well.

Natural Ageing

Ageing naturally reduces melanin production over time.

Although the timing varies from person to person, almost everyone experiences grey hair eventually.

Nutritional Deficiencies

Certain nutrient deficiencies may contribute to premature greying in some individuals.

These may include:

  • Vitamin B12
  • Iron
  • Copper
  • Zinc
  • Vitamin D

If a deficiency is identified and corrected, hair health may improve. However, existing grey hair does not always return to its original colour.

Medical Conditions

Some thyroid disorders and autoimmune conditions may affect hair pigmentation.

If greying occurs suddenly or unusually early, consulting a healthcare professional is recommended.

Lifestyle Factors

Smoking and long-term oxidative stress have also been associated with earlier greying, although they are usually not the sole cause.

Can You Really Reverse Grey Hair?

This is where expectations need to be realistic.

For age-related grey hair, there is currently no proven treatment that permanently restores natural pigment.

Researchers continue to study how pigment-producing cells work, but no shampoo, supplement, or home remedy has been shown to consistently reverse naturally grey hair.

The focus should instead be on maintaining healthy, well-conditioned hair as it changes over time.

What May Help in Certain Situations?

Although most grey hair cannot be reversed, there are situations where improving overall health may help support normal hair growth.

Correct Nutritional Deficiencies

If blood tests reveal deficiencies in nutrients such as Vitamin B12 or iron, treating the deficiency may benefit overall hair health.

Manage Stress

Some research suggests that chronic stress may contribute to premature greying in susceptible individuals.

While reducing stress is beneficial for your overall health, there is no guarantee it will restore existing grey hair.

Support Overall Wellness

Healthy habits such as:

  • Eating a balanced diet
  • Staying hydrated
  • Exercising regularly
  • Getting enough sleep

can support healthy hair growth, even though they cannot reverse age-related greying.

What Doesn't Reverse Grey Hair?

Many products claim to restore natural hair colour, but it's important to understand their limitations.

Currently, there is no evidence that these can permanently reverse age-related grey hair:

  • Regular shampoos
  • Hair oils
  • Home remedies
  • Supplements marketed without medical evidence
  • Herbal treatments alone

These products may improve the condition of your hair but should not be expected to restore pigment.
